60% efficiency at 1,500watts, 12,000BTU of Natural Gas. Start-up time 25 hours! 36-72 hours of power needed just for cool down if you shut it off. Grid independent not possible. This unit needs to spend allot of time getting to temp. It also needs to off load some of that heat. If you get free Natural Gas go for it, but chances are if your getting it free the sulfur content could be a little high and you will spend more to filter it out.

The Bloom design is much better both in efficiency and output.
